This Corrupted Belief: Roleplaying an Malevolent Manly Half-Elf Priest
Delving into the realm of villainy as a cleric can be extraordinarily rewarding, but it demands a distinctive approach. Forget restoration; your deity craves suffering and power. This isn't about offering divine light, but about bringing shadows. Consider a god of disease, a deity of misfortune, or an entity that celebrates in dishonor. Your character should be unfeeling, manipulative, and fueled by a desire for authority. Perhaps you see yourself as a vital instrument of fate, justifying your awful actions. Explore a belief system that blurs the lines between righteousness and wrongdoing.
- Craft a twisted theology.
- Welcome your god’s grim tenets.
- Explain your inhumane acts.
- Nurture a order of devotees.
Remember, genuine evil isn’t simply about murdering; it's about accepting you're doing the right thing.
